Powershell 实用脚本大全319
Powershell 是 Windows 操作系统强大的任务自动化和配置管理工具。通过利用其强大的脚本功能,您可以简化任务、自动化流程并提高效率。
脚本类型Powershell 脚本主要分为两类:
* cmdlet 脚本:使用 Powershell 内置的命令 (cmdlet) 编写。它们简洁且易于编写。
* 函数脚本:使用自定义函数编写。它们更灵活,允许您创建复杂且可重用的脚本。
功能和优势Powershell 脚本提供了以下功能和优势:
* 自动化任务:重复性任务可以轻松自动化,从而节省时间和精力。
* 简化管理:通过集中式脚本,可以轻松管理多个系统和应用程序。
* 提高效率:脚本可以执行复杂的任务,比手动操作更有效率。
* 跨平台兼容性:Powershell 脚本可以在 Windows、Linux 和 macOS 操作系统上运行。
实用脚本示例以下是一些可以提高生产力的实用 Powershell 脚本示例:
* 获取系统信息:
```
Get-ComputerInfo | Out-File
```
* 创建用户帐户:
```
New-ADUser -Name "John Doe" -Password (ConvertTo-SecureString -AsPlainText "P@ssw0rd" -Force)
```
* 发送电子邮件:
```
Send-MailMessage -To "user@" -From "admin@" -Subject "System Alert" -Body "The server is down."
```
* 启动或停止服务:
```
Start-Service "MSSQLSERVER"
Stop-Service "IISAdmin"
```
* 搜索文件:
```
Get-ChildItem -Path "C:Users\John" -Recurse -Filter "*.txt"
```
编写最佳实践编写 Powershell 脚本时,遵循以下最佳实践:
* 模块化:将脚本分解为较小的可重用模块,以便于维护和调试。
* 注释:为您的脚本添加注释,以解释其功能和用途。
* 错误处理:使用错误处理机制来处理意外错误。
* 测试:在部署脚本之前,对其进行全面测试。
掌握 Powershell 脚本可以大大提高您的工作效率和管理有效性。通过利用其丰富的功能和多样化的脚本选项,您可以自动化任务、简化流程并提升您的 IT 管理能力。
2024-11-27
重温:前端MVC的探索者与现代框架的基石
https://jb123.cn/javascript/72613.html
揭秘:八大万能脚本语言,编程世界的“万金油”与“瑞士军刀”
https://jb123.cn/jiaobenyuyan/72612.html
少儿Python编程免费学:从入门到进阶的全方位指南
https://jb123.cn/python/72611.html
Perl 高效解析 CSV 文件:从入门到精通,告别数据混乱!
https://jb123.cn/perl/72610.html
荆门Python编程进阶指南:如何从零到专业,赋能本地数字未来
https://jb123.cn/python/72609.html
热门文章
如何使用 PowerShell 以管理员权限运行脚本
https://jb123.cn/powershell/5326.html
使用 boost 轻松调用 PowerShell 脚本
https://jb123.cn/powershell/3480.html
探索 PowerShell 脚本编写的奥妙
https://jb123.cn/powershell/2933.html
如何在 PowerShell 中运行脚本
https://jb123.cn/powershell/2580.html
Powershell 脚本选项命令:深入理解 Get-Help
https://jb123.cn/powershell/2088.html